Release notes: Update 3.5 - New configurable front-end sensors & improved wizard
-
New Features
- 3 new front-end sensors that can be individually enabled / disabled individually (used for front end activity, such as logins from non-default WordPress login page).
-
Improvements
- Improved the hide plugin feature: number of installed plugins is also adjusted when plugin is hidden.
- Added new steps in the wizard to help users configure the front-end sensors when they install the plugin.
- Plugin keeps log of stock changes when orders are placed manually or items in orders are changed (WooCommerce Activity Log).
- Removed event ID 2126 (visitor posted a comment): noticed almost all users disable it since this is trivial information / change.
-
Bug Fixes
- Plugin was not reporting correct product name & stock quantity when WooCommerce Tab Manager was installed.
- Mirroring cron jobs not firing / not copying logs to mirror.
- Unhandled error when using custom login pages.
